of course there is also the option of going Nikon. The D300 is a probably a better camera for money. Compared to both the 400D and 40D. Given that you still need to buy the lenses you still have a choice as to which system you want to buy into. While you can always switch at a later stage you will have to be prepared to take a bit of a hit when it comes to resell value.
Personally I am using Canon gear for work because of the support they offer to professional photographers and the simple fact they are the only company that offers a DSLR with a fullframe sensor capable of producing images close to what you will get from a medium format camera . If I was to buy a camera for personal use only I would probably consider both Nikon and Canon.
